    Tracing Forty Years of Research on the Bhopal Gas Tragedy: Trends, Themes, and Future Directions

    The Bhopal Gas Tragedy stands as a defining moment in the history of industrial disasters, prompting ongoing global discourse on public health, environmental safety, and corporate accountability. This study aims to systematically map and evaluate the scholarly landscape of the Bhopal Gas Tragedy over 40 years (1984–2024), offering a longitudinal perspective on the evolution, diffusion, and thematic transformation of research in this critical area. A total of 301 documents were analyzed, revealing fluctuating yet enduring scholarly engagement, with notable publication peaks corresponding to key anniversaries of the Bhopal Gas Tragedy. The findings show a clear thematic evolution from early technical and toxicological investigations focused on chemical causes and health effects to more holistic perspectives encompassing industrial safety, environmental sustainability, and disaster governance. In recent years, research has increasingly integrated themes of public health, psychosocial resilience, and environmental justice, reflecting a shift from reactive crisis response to preventive and adaptive frameworks. Factorial analysis further identified three dominant thematic clusters: institutional and technical management of the disaster, long-term health and environmental outcomes, and occupational or exposure-related risks. The bibliometric insights derived from this study advance understanding of industrial disasters by illustrating how Bhopal-related research has transitioned from immediate impact analyses to broader explorations of systemic governance and resilience. The significant implication of this work is the highlighting of the growing incorporation of environmental regulation, community preparedness, and psychosocial recovery into disaster management frameworks. This evidence-based synthesis clarifies the field’s intellectual structure. It provides actionable guidance for policymakers and safety professionals, emphasizing the need for stronger preventive strategies, inter-agency collaboration, and resilience-building initiatives in industrial risk governance.

    The International Journal of Disaster Risk Management (IJDRM) is a double-blind peer-reviewed, open-access international scientific journal, published twice a year, dedicated to advancing interdisciplinary research, policy, and professional practice in the fields of disaster risk management, disaster risk reduction, hazards, emergencies, and resilience. The journal provides an international platform for researchers, academics, practitioners, policymakers, emergency managers, and other professionals to exchange knowledge, research findings, and innovative approaches to disaster prevention and management. IJDRM publishes theoretical, empirical, methodological, and applied contributions covering the entire disaster risk management cycle—prevention, mitigation, preparedness, response, recovery, reconstruction, and resilience-building.   www.ijdrm.com
